Hero-U: Rogue to Redemption is a humorous fantasy role-playing adventure game by Lori and Corey Cole, creators of the acclaimed Quest for Glory series. As the Rogue Shawn O'Conner, players will make friends, explore a haunted castle, and use their Rogue skills for fun and profit.

Pros
- Nostalgic quest for glory style
- Engaging story and characters
- Multiple quest solutions and choices
- Rich exploration and secrets
- Strong skill progression system
Cons
- Time management can feel restrictive
- Combat is slow and simplistic
- Some grind and repetition
- Limited character customization
- Ending and late game pacing weaker
